How much do activity helper j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 23, 2026, the average hourly pay for activity helper in the United States is $20.70,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.07 and $23.56 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Position Summary

Painter Helpers and Apprentices support experienced painters with surface preparation, coating application, equipment setup, cleanup, and other project activities while developing the skills needed for commercial and industrial painting.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ist experienced painters with daily project activities.

  • Help prepare surfaces for painting and coating.

  • Assist with sanding, scraping, cleaning, and masking.

  • Help protect surrounding surfaces and equipment.

  • Assist with paint and coating application.

  • Help move and organize materials and equipment.

  • Learn proper use and care of painting tools.

  • Assist with equipment setup and cleanup.

  • Maintain clean and organized work areas.

  • Follow instructions from supervisors and experienced crew members.

  • Follow company safety procedures and jobsite requirements.

  • Work as part of a team to complete projects safely and efficiently.

Qualifications
  • Previous painting or construction experience is helpful but not required.

  • Willingness to learn commercial and industrial painting.

  • Dependable attendance and strong work ethic.

  • Ability to follow instructions.

  • Comfortable performing physical work.

  • Comfortable working indoors, outdoors, and at varying heights.

  • Must be clean shaven for respirator compliance when required.

  • Reliable transportation.

  • Smartphone required for timesheets and communication.

  • Ability to work at least two weekends per month.

  • Commitment to following safety procedures.
